13. alog Comparator Interrupt and Wake up on Pin Change On chip Temperature Sensor Special Microcontroller Features Power on Reset and Programmable Brown out Detection Internal 8 MHz Calibrated Oscillator Internal clock prescaler amp On the fly Clock Switching Int RC Ext Osc External and Internal Interrupt Sources Six Sleep Modes Idle ADC Noise Reduction Power save Power down Standby and Extended Standby I O and Package All I O combine CMOS outputs and LVTTL inputs 26 Programmable I O Lines 44 lead QFN Package 7x7mm Operating Voltages 2 7 5 5V Operating temperature Industrial 40 C to 85 C Maximum Frequency 8 MHz at 2 7V Industrial range 16 MHz at 4 5V Industrial range For comprehensive information on the microcontroller visit the Atmel web page for a datasheet At the moment of writing the microcontroller datasheet can be found at the following link http www atmel com Images doc7766 pdf Page 13 of 28 OLIMEXO 2015 OLIMEXINO 32UA user s manual CHAPTER 6 CONTROL CIRCUITY 6 Introduction to the chapter Here you can find information about reset circuit power circuit and quartz crystal locations 6 1 Reset OLIMEXINO 32UA reset circuit includes R7 4 7kQ R8 330Q D1 Shottky diode ATmega32UA pin 13 RESET and a RESET button Note that it also can be found at the ICSP header pin 5 and power connector pin 1 6 2 Clock 16MHz quartz cry

15. are can be found and the official Arduino web site http www arduino cc Page 9 of 28 OLIMEXO 2015 OLIMEXINO 32U4 user s manual CHAPTER 3 SETTING UP THE OLIMEXINO 32U4 BOARD 3 Introduction to the chapter This section helps you set up the OLIMEXINO 32U4 development board for the first time Please consider first the electrostatic warning to avoid damaging the board then discover the hardware and software required to operate the board The procedure to power up the board is given and a description of the default board behavior is detailed 3 1 Electrostatic warning OLIMEXINO 32U4 is shipped in a protective anti static package The board must not be exposed to high electrostatic potentials A grounding strap or similar protective device should be worn when handling the board Avoid touching the component pins or any other metallic element 3 2 Requirements In order to set up the OLIMEXINO 32UA the following items are required If using the free ARDUINO IDE the ONLY requirement is a miniUSB to USB A cable to connect to a computer If you want to upgrade the bootloader or program the board without the ARDUINO IDE there are pinouts for ICSP programmer note that there isn t a connector mounted You can use our AVR ISP MK2 or AVR ISP500 programmer for custom programming without ARDUINO IDE Having an AVR programmer is highly advisable since the bootloader software is still not perfect and it is possible to destroy it only by
16. are two scenarios since the PID product ID which is stored in the firmware and expected by the IDE is different between versions 1 0 0 and 1 0 1 1 0 1 is the first release of the Arduino IDE with official support for Leonardo 2 1 1 For purchases after the official release of Leonardo Boards produced after the official release of Arduino Leonardo have the latest bootloader available with the adjusted bootloader PID Download the latest Arduino IDE and extract the package You can find the needed driver for the bootloader located in folder drivers You click update on the device in device manager and point the installer to the drivers folder Then launch Arduino IDE and set the correct board and COM port in TOOLS menu From File gt Open navigate to the examples folder which is found in the Arduino IDE installation folder Choose a simple example to begin with like BlinkWithoutDelay ino and open it Click verify and after it compiles click Upload Voila you have uploaded code to your Arduino device Now start exploring the world of Arduino More info and help on the software can be found and the official Arduino web site http www arduino cc 2 1 2 For purchases before the official release of Leonardo If you have purchased the OLIMEXINO 32U4 before the official release of the Arduino Leonardo board there are two scenarios for using Arduino IDE 1 Download Arduino IDE 1 0 RC2 or Arduino IDE 1 0 0 When you extract the package ch

21. ects easily accessible The hardware consists of a simple open hardware design for the Arduino board with an Atmel AVR processor and on board I O support The software consists of a standard programming language and the boot loader that runs on the board Arduino hardware is programmed using a Wiring based language syntax libraries similar to C with some simplifications and modifications and a Processing based Integrated Development Environment IDE The project began in Ivrea Italy in 2005 aiming to make a device for controlling student built interaction design projects less expensively than other prototyping systems available at the time As of February 2010 more than 120 000 Arduino boards had been shipped Founders Massimo Banzi and David Cuartielles named the project after a local bar named Arduino The name is an Italian masculine first name meaning strong friend The English pronunciation is Hardwin a namesake of Arduino of Ivrea More information could be found at the creators web page http arduino cc and in the Arduino Wiki http en wikipedia org wiki Arduino To make the story short Arduino is easy for beginners who lack Electronics knowledge but also does not restrict professionals as they can program it in C or mix of Arduino C language There are thousands of projects which makes it easy to startup as there is barely no field where Arduino enthusiasts to have not been already Arduino has inspired two other

27. stal Q1 is found at pins 16 and 17 of the processor By default OLIMEXINO 32UA operates at 5V which allows the main microcontroller ATmega32u4 to operate properly at the maximum clock speed 16 MHz The ATmega32u4 would work properly at 16MHz only if powered by at least 4 5V If you decide to change the position of the jumper 3 3V 5V jumper to 3 3V position please note that at 3 3V the maximum frequency that can be achieved with ATmega32u4 is around 10MHz thus the 16MHz operation is a significant overclock Yet our tests proved that the board works reliably with a 16MHz qaurtz even at 3 3V IMPORTANT If the board has a quartz crystal rotated at 45 degrees relative to the pads provided do not panic This is normal We have two types of such crystals one of them requires 4 pads the other only 2 pads That is why we have provided 4 pads to be able to fit both crystals All boards Olimex manufactures pass automatized optical inspection after assembly and obvious misplacement like this is impossible to occur Page 14 of 28 OLIMEXO 2015 OLIMEXINO 32U4 user s manual CHAPTER 7 HARDWARE 7 Introduction to the chapter In this chapter are presented the connectors that can be found on the board all together with their pinout Jumpers functions are described Notes and info on specific peripherals are presented Notes regarding the interfaces are given 7 1 Battery connector The battery connector is suitable for 3 7V LiPo batteries Th
